![]() ![]() As such, Corel VideoStudio and CyberLink PowerDirector, remain our Editors' Choice winners for enthusiast-level video editing software. The latest Vegas Pro begins to see some fruits from those efforts, but it’s still one of the more complex options-enough so that amateur hobbyists may find it challenging. In recent versions, the developers behind Vegas have started to overhaul the application to deliver a more user-friendly, high-level video editor. Until now, Vegas Pro had been held back by overwhelming interface complexity, so only serious pros needed apply. Vegas is a longstanding name in the video editing software space, originally developed by Sony but now overseen by Magix.
